Transaction 2bcfe23048d78478a45f30230b8c5451e3a3b344ab32d03490216ce07e2f33ee
2 Input
2 Outputs
- 2bcfe23048d78478a45f30230b8c5451e3a3b344ab32d03490216ce07e2f33ee:0
- 2bcfe23048d78478a45f30230b8c5451e3a3b344ab32d03490216ce07e2f33ee:1
value 13808588
address 3BMEXnA17Mcfew2bBP2owjdfL1pPLCKp2a
value 999632
address 1AFbD92V6n9iYHoP1JjJNuksA7b9oppUP